David Hayden (really) podcast!


Episode 44 of the PodLeaders show - 30 mins 36 secs

My guest on the show this week is David Hayden. David is the founder and CEO of Jeteye. You may remember, I tried to have David on the show previously but ended up listening to hold music! Well, we finally got it together, and this is the resultant interview.
